Showing
1 changed file
with
34 additions
and
10 deletions
| 1 | # 식품정보를 알려주는 챗봇 | 1 | # 식품정보를 알려주는 챗봇 |
| 2 | 2 | ||
| 3 | -### 라인 채널 아이콘 | 3 | +### ◎라인 채널 아이콘 |
| 4 |  | 4 |  |
| 5 | 5 | ||
| 6 | - | 6 | +### ◎라인 QR코드 |
| 7 |  | 7 |  |
| 8 | -## 프로젝트 소개 | ||
| 9 | -라인 챗봇 API와 식품의약품안전처_식품첨가물 정보 서비스 API를 결합하여 사용자가 식품의 첨가물 명칭을 입력하면 그에 대한 정보를 자동적으로 사용자에게 응답해주는 챗봇 서비스이다. 이를통해 사용자는 식품에 함유된 첨가물정보를 구체적이고 신뢰할 수 있는 정보처(식품의약품안전처)로 부터 챗봇을 통해 얻을 수 있다. | ||
| 10 | 8 | ||
| 11 | 9 | ||
| 12 | -## 챗봇 사용방법: | 10 | +## ◎프로젝트 소개 |
| 11 | +라인 챗봇 API, 식품의약품안전처_식품첨가물 정보 서비스 API,식품(첨가물)품목제조보고(원재료) API를 결합하여 사용자가 식품의 이름을 입력하면 그에 대한 정보를 자동적으로 사용자에게 응답해주는 챗봇 서비스이다. 이를통해 사용자는 식품에 함유된 첨가물정보를 구체적이고 신뢰할 수 있는 정보처(식품의약품안전처)로 부터 챗봇을 통해 얻을 수 있다. | ||
| 12 | + | ||
| 13 | + | ||
| 14 | +## ◎챗봇 사용방법 | ||
| 13 | 1. QR코드를 통해 라인 챗봇을 추가한 뒤, 접속한다. | 15 | 1. QR코드를 통해 라인 챗봇을 추가한 뒤, 접속한다. |
| 14 | 2. 사용자는 궁금한 식품 첨가물의 이름을 챗봇에게 말한다. | 16 | 2. 사용자는 궁금한 식품 첨가물의 이름을 챗봇에게 말한다. |
| 15 | 3. 챗봇은 사용자가 입력한 식품첨가물에 대한 정보를 보여준다. | 17 | 3. 챗봇은 사용자가 입력한 식품첨가물에 대한 정보를 보여준다. |
| 16 | 18 | ||
| 17 | 19 | ||
| 18 | -## API | 20 | +## ◎설치 방법 |
| 21 | +1. repository를 clone을 먼저 해줍니다. | ||
| 22 | + git clone http://khuhub.khu.ac.kr/term-project/project.git | ||
| 23 | + | ||
| 24 | +2. 필요한 key들을 발급받습니다. | ||
| 25 | + 식품(첨가물)품목제조보고(원재료) key :https://www.foodsafetykorea.go.kr/api/openApiInfo.do?menu_grp=MENU_GRP31&menu_no=661&show_cnt=10&start_idx=1&svc_no=C002 | ||
| 26 | +식품의약품안전처_식품첨가물 정보 서비스:https://www.data.go.kr/data/15058807/openapi.do | ||
| 27 | + line developer: https://developers.line.biz/en/services/messaging-api/ | ||
| 28 | + | ||
| 29 | +3. 필요한 module을 다운받습니다. | ||
| 30 | +npm install | ||
| 31 | +npm install express | ||
| 32 | +npm install xml-js | ||
| 33 | +4. app.js를 수정합니다. | ||
| 34 | + | ||
| 35 | + | ||
| 36 | + | ||
| 37 | +## ◎Built with | ||
| 38 | +Nodejs | ||
| 39 | +Express | ||
| 40 | +Line Messenger API | ||
| 41 | + | ||
| 42 | +## ◎API | ||
| 43 | + 식품(첨가물)품목제조보고(원재료) (제공기관: 식품의약품안전처) | ||
| 19 | 식품의약품안전처_식품첨가물 정보 서비스(제공기관: 식품의약품안전처) | 44 | 식품의약품안전처_식품첨가물 정보 서비스(제공기관: 식품의약품안전처) |
| 45 | + Line Messenger API | ||
| 20 | 46 | ||
| 21 | -## 설치방법 | ||
| 22 | 47 | ||
| 23 | -## 라이센스 | ||
| 24 | -공공데이터 포털 | ||
| 25 | -식품의약품안전처_식품첨가물 정보 서비스(제공기관: 식품의약품안전처) | ||
| ... | \ No newline at end of file | ... | \ No newline at end of file |
| 48 | +## ◎연락처 | ||
| 49 | +jj5973@khu.ac.kr | ||
| ... | \ No newline at end of file | ... | \ No newline at end of file | ... | ... |
-
Please register or login to post a comment